As a Senior Manager of User Research, youll

  • Advocate for customers by effectively communicating the importance of user research as well as synthesizing and communicating insights from across the organization to drive decision making and strategy
  • Establish the mission, vision, culture, and strategy for UX research that both inspires researchers to do impactful work while aligning with the needs of collaborators
  • Collaborate with other functional leaders to plan, resource, and prioritize efforts, identify and address misalignments and escalations, and ensure customer-centric insights influence product strategy and roadmap decisions
  • Contribute to hiring, nurturing, and retaining UX researchers. This includes fostering an inclusive team environment, refining career pathways, setting ambitious team goals and project objectives, offering mentorship through personalized coaching and feedback sessions, and much more
  • Scale research by establishing and iterating on best practices, processes, methodologies, and tools for conducting user research

About you

Youll thrive as a Senior Manager of User Research if you have:

  • A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Human-Computer Interaction (HCI), Psychology, Cognitive Science, Anthropology, or related field
  • 10+ years of experience in UX research, with at least 3 years in a leadership or management role.
  • Experience leading UX research initiatives to uncover unmet needs, inspire solutions, and inform product strategy and roadmaps for both 0 -> 1 opportunities and existing products
  • Deep expertise in qualitative, quantitative, generative, and evaluative research methods, as well as how to operationalize research techniques and tools to drive self-service for product managers and designers
  • Bias towards actions and ensure research is translated into recommendations that are distributed to relevant teams and across the organization.
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to synthesize complex data into actionable insights and recommendations
  • Excellent communication and storytelling abilities, with experience presenting to executive stakeholders
  • Experience working in an Agile development environment and collaborating with cross-functional teams
  • Strong leadership and team management skills, with a passion for mentoring and developing talent
